Vestmark is looking for a Senior Administrative Assistant to provide full administrative support to the CEO with additional assistance to the executive team. The role will report to the Chief People Officer to assist management with daily and long-term strategic initiatives as well as play a key role in assisting with employee engagement.   A successful candidate will be able to fully meet the executive team's requirements and to provide services which significantly contributes to their overall performance and effectiveness.

Responsibilities:

  • Calendar management (through Microsoft Outlook) primarily for the CEO and for several Executive team members which includes scheduling, prioritizing and managing conflicting priorities.
  • Coordinate internal and external executive-level meetings, being responsible for meeting planning, organization, scheduling, booking conference rooms, catering and distributing meeting materials.
  • Facilitate quarterly Board of Directors meetings and related logistics.
  • Support the CEO and Chief People Officer to plan and organize quarterly team meetings.
  • Support the Chief People Office as a program manager for the company’s Employee Engagement program, in partnership with the human resources team.
  • Assist the Talent Acquisition team to schedule executive-level candidates for interviews.
  • Process travel and expense reports for Executives using the Travel & Expense system.
  • Main point of contact between Executives and with employees/clients.
  • Respond promptly to Executives’ queries, assessing their needs and suggesting effective solutions.
  • Draft and design presentations and reports using Microsoft Office Suite, particularly with PowerPoint, Word and Excel
  • Work on various projects in collaboration with other supporting members of cross-functional teams
  • Other duties as assigned

 Requirements:

  • 3+ years of administrative assistance experience
  • Associate's degree required, bachelor's preferred
  • Expert-level experience with Microsoft Office, specifically Outlook, Word and PowerPoint

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
